    A Comparison of Variational and Ensemble-Based Data Assimilation Systems for Reanalysis of Sparse Observations

    Source: Monthly Weather Review:;2009:;volume( 137 ):;issue: 006::page 1991
    Author:
    Whitaker, Jeffrey S.
    ,
    Compo, Gilbert P.
    ,
    Thépaut, Jean-Noël
    DOI: 10.1175/2008MWR2781.1
    Publisher: American Meteorological Society
    Abstract: An observing system experiment, simulating a surface-only observing network representative of the 1930s, is carried out with three- and four-dimensional variational data assimilation systems (3D-VAR and 4D-VAR) and an ensemble-based data assimilation system (EnsDA). It is found that 4D-VAR and EnsDA systems produce analyses of comparable quality and that both are much more accurate than the analyses produced by the 3D-VAR system. The EnsDA system also produces useful estimates of analysis error, which are not directly available from the variational systems.
